Like 3K stated on my behalf, there were rutting bulls everywhere during the muzzy deer (i'm guessing the muzzy elk was going on as well?)

Most of the elk hunters we saw and talked to were hunting way up high, and there were elk there, but NOTHING like what we were seeing down low in the cedars and noone was around hunting them!!

There were so many big rutting bulls screaming and running around all night, we had to leave the area so we could sleep at night!

I don't dare put an exact number on the size of the bulls, we played around with them in the dark with a full moon and could just make out the frames on their racks, but i can assure you they were all mature bulls and bigger than what we were seeing up on top of the mountain by PR Springs and further west towards winter and steer ridge.

Let's just say it's too bad we didn't have an elk tag instead of that deer tag.!!
